Understanding the Mechanics of the Crash Game
At its heart, the crash game is remarkably simple. A multiplier begins at 1x and starts to climb. Players place a bet before each round begins, and the objective is to cash out before the multiplier ‘crashes’. The longer the multiplier climbs, the higher the potential payout. If a player cashes out before the crash, they win their bet multiplied by the current multiplier. However, if the multiplier crashes before the player cashes out, they lose their entire stake. This straightforward mechanic is what makes the game so engaging, yet also so potentially risky. Effective gameplay relies heavily on timing skills; knowing when to ‘pull the trigger’ is paramount to consistent success.
The Random Number Generator (RNG) and Fairness
A critical aspect of any online casino game is its fairness and randomness. Crash games employ a Random Number Generator (RNG) to determine the point at which the multiplier will crash. Reputable online casinos utilize certified RNGs that are regularly audited by independent third-party organizations. This ensures that the outcome of each round is genuinely random and not manipulated in any way. Transparency regarding the RNG is crucial for building trust with players. Players should always check if the platform provides information about its RNG certification and auditing procedures. These certifications offer a level of assurance that the game is fair and uninterfered with.

Developing a Crash Game Strategy
While the crash game heavily relies on chance, employing a sound strategy can significantly improve your odds of success. There’s no foolproof formula for winning, but understanding various approaches can help you make informed decisions. One popular strategy is the ‘Martingale’ system, where players double their bet after each loss, aiming to recoup previous losses with a single win. However, this strategy can be incredibly risky, as it requires a substantial bankroll and can lead to significant losses if you encounter a prolonged losing streak. Another approach is to set a target multiplier and automatically cash out when it's reached. This helps prevent emotional decision-making and ensures you secure a profit. Consistency and discipline are key to effective strategy implementation.
Risk Management and Bankroll Control
Perhaps the most crucial aspect of any crash game strategy is robust risk management. Never bet more than you can afford to lose. A common rule of thumb is to allocate only a small percentage of your bankroll to each bet – typically between 1% and 5%. This minimizes the impact of potential losses and allows you to withstand losing streaks. Setting stop-loss limits is also vital. Determine a maximum amount you’re willing to lose in a single session, and stop playing once you reach that limit. Similarly, define a profit target and cash out when you achieve it. Greed can be a dangerous enemy in the world of crash games; knowing when to walk away is essential.

Psychological Aspects of Playing Crash
The crash game is as much a psychological challenge as it is a game of chance. The constant anticipation of the crash can be incredibly stressful, leading to impulsive decisions. Many players fall victim to the ‘fear of missing out’ (FOMO), holding onto their bets for too long in hopes of a higher multiplier, only to see it crash before they can cash out. Similarly, the ‘gambler’s fallacy’ – the belief that past outcomes influence future events – can lead to irrational betting patterns. Recognizing these psychological biases is essential for maintaining a clear and rational approach to the game. Taking regular breaks and avoiding playing while stressed or emotional can also help mitigate the psychological pressures.
